Radiographer (Bank) The Manor Hospital - Bank Shifts - Salary: Up to £25.00 per hour (depending on level of experience, training and qualification) Overview The Manor Hospital in Bedford is part of Circle Health Group, Britain's leading provider of independent healthcare with a nationwide network of hospitals & clinics, performing more complex surgery than any other private healthcare provider in the country. We have an opportunity for a Radiographer to join their team of staff in the Imaging department. This is a bank role working on an 'as and when required' basis, you will be required to supplement staffing levels during busy periods and provide cover for existing staff in times of annual leave or absence. Duties Of This Role Include
- Perform a wide range of diagnostic radiographic procedures (e.g., general X-rays, theatre, fluoroscopy, mobiles) following referral and imaging protocols.
- Ensure high-quality images are produced to support accurate diagnosis, minimising the need for repeat exposures.
- Adapt techniques to meet the needs of individual patients, including paediatrics, bariatrics, and patients with limited mobility.
- Provide a safe, dignified, and person-centred service, ensuring patients are informed, comfortable, and reassured throughout their examination.
- Monitor patients' conditions during procedures and respond appropriately to any signs of deterioration.
- Ensure equipment is checked, maintained, and used safely and effectively, reporting faults promptly.
- Assist in the implementation and use of new imaging technologies, techniques, and digital systems (e.g., PACS, RIS).
- Work closely with radiologists, consultants, nurses, porters, and admin teams to coordinate care efficiently and maintain smooth patient pathways. Applicants Should Meet The Following Criteria
- BSc (Hons) in Diagnostic Radiography or equivalent qualification.
- HCPC registration as a Diagnostic Radiographer.
- Experience in general radiographic techniques and equipment.
- Good understanding of IR(ME)R, health & safety, infection control, and patient confidentiality requirements.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with a patient-centred approach.
- Ability to work effectively both independently and as part of a multidisciplinary team.
- Postgraduate experience or additional training in a specialist area desirable (e.g., CT, MRI, theatre imaging, mammography).
